Located in the heart of Liverpool, this impressive two-bedroom duplex apartment is set on the 6th floor of the prestigious Tower Building on Water Street. The property offers a prime city centre location with stunning views across the city and the River Mersey.
The lower level features a bright open-plan living and kitchen area with large sash windows, allowing plenty of natural light and showcasing views of Liverpool’s iconic skyline. A rare decked terrace provides valuable outdoor space. This floor also includes a modern bathroom and useful under-stair storage.
Upstairs, there are two generous double bedrooms, both enjoying excellent views. The master bedroom benefits from an ensuite bathroom.
Tower Building offers a 24-hour concierge service and is ideally positioned just a short walk from James Street Station, the waterfront, and a wide range of shops, bars, and restaurants—making it ideal for city centre living.

Modern Method of Auction – Buyer Fees & Key Costs
This property is offered for sale via the Modern Method of Auction.
A non-refundable Reservation Fee of 4.5% including VAT of the final purchase price (minimum £6,600 including VAT) is payable by the successful buyer. This fee secures the property exclusively during the Reservation Period.
The Reservation Fee is separate from the purchase price but will be taken into account when calculating Stamp Duty Land Tax (SDLT).
A Buyer Information Pack / Auction Legal Pack is available and must be reviewed prior to bidding or making an offer.
All marketing information, including descriptions, photographs, floor plans, measurements, and adverts, is provided for guidance only. Buyers must not rely on marketing materials and should rely solely on the Auction Legal Pack, which takes absolute precedence.
Buyers are responsible for carrying out their own inspections, searches, enquiries, and due diligence and for taking independent legal and financial advice prior to bidding or making an offer. Lease, ground rent and service charge details are an approximate guide you should rely on any particulars detailed in the legal pack.
By bidding or submitting an offer, the buyer confirms that they have reviewed and deemed the Auction Legal Pack satisfactory. If additional information, consents, or documentation are later required, this shall be the buyer’s responsibility.
Enquiries may be raised prior to bidding; however, responses are provided at the seller’s solicitor’s discretion, may be limited or withheld, and must not be relied upon. Any replies given do not form part of the contract or vary the auction terms.
Buyers must ensure that suitable finance is in place prior to bidding. Failure to obtain finance shall not be grounds for withdrawal, delay, renegotiation, or refund of the Reservation Fee.

* Generally speaking Guide Prices are provided as an indication of each seller's minimum expectation, i.e. 'The Reserve'. They are not necessarily figures which a property will sell for and may change at any time prior to the auction. Virtually every property will be offered subject to a Reserve (a figure below which the Auctioneer cannot sell the property during the auction) which we expect will be set within the Guide Range or no more than 10% above a single figure Guide.
